Key Features to Consider When Choosing a Wireless Keyboard and Mouse for Coding
When choosing a wireless keyboard and mouse for coding, there are several key features to consider. One of the most important features is battery life, as a keyboard and mouse with a long battery life can help to minimize downtime and reduce the need for frequent recharging. Look for a keyboard and mouse with a battery life of at least 6 months, and consider a model with a rechargeable battery for added convenience. Another important feature is connectivity, as a reliable and stable connection is essential for coding. Consider a keyboard and mouse with a wireless connectivity option such as Bluetooth or USB, and look for a model with a strong and reliable signal. Additionally, consider the ergonomic design of the keyboard and mouse, as a comfortable and ergonomic design can help to reduce fatigue and discomfort.
The type of switch used in the keyboard is also an important consideration, as it can affect the overall typing experience. Look for a keyboard with a high-quality switch such as a mechanical or scissor-switch, and consider a model with customizable switch options. The mouse sensor is also an important feature, as it can affect the accuracy and precision of the mouse. Consider a mouse with a high-quality sensor such as an optical or laser sensor, and look for a model with adjustable DPI settings. Furthermore, consider the build quality of the keyboard and mouse, as a well-built model can provide years of reliable service. Look for a model with a durable and sturdy design, and consider a keyboard and mouse with a spill-resistant or waterproof design.

How do I troubleshoot common issues with my wireless keyboard and mouse for coding?
Troubleshooting common issues with your wireless keyboard and mouse for coding can be straightforward, as long as you follow the necessary steps and procedures. One of the most common issues with wireless keyboards and mice is connectivity problems, where the device fails to connect to your computer or device. To troubleshoot this issue, try restarting your device, checking the batteries or power source, and ensuring that the device is properly paired with your computer or device. According to a review of wireless keyboards and mice by the technology website, Tom’s Hardware, some of the most common issues with wireless keyboards and mice include connectivity problems, lag or interference, and battery life issues.
To troubleshoot more complex issues, such as lag or interference, try using a different wireless channel or frequency, updating your device drivers or software, and ensuring that your device is free from interference from other devices or sources.
